On June 1, 2023, Tisch Benjamin J — Sr. VP, Corp Dev and Strategy of Loews Corporation — filed a Form 4 with the SEC disclosing an open-market purchase of approximately ~$13M in Loews Corporation (L) stock.
Under Section 16(a) of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, corporate insiders must report all open-market stock transactions to the SEC within two business days. These filings — known as Form 4s — are publicly available on the SEC's EDGAR database. VeritySignals filters and scores the full Form 4 stream to surface high-conviction signals like this one.
In the 90 days following this trade, L returned +10.2% versus +7.3% for the S&P 500 over the same period.

How to Read Insider Trades
What is this?
When company executives buy or sell their own stock, they must report it to the SEC within 2 days. These public filings reveal what the people who know the company best are doing with their own money.
Why does it matter?
Insiders can sell for many reasons (taxes, diversification, expenses), but they generally only buy for one: they think the stock is going up. That's why insider purchases are more predictive than sales.
